Any tips on doing timing belt on a 2.8 32V?
Hi I need to do the timing belt on my 2002 2.8Q
I know that its a good idea to also do the water pump and make sure its rotor is a metal one and not plastic. I will be also replacing the thermostat. The belt kit itself will be INA brand. Is there any thing else I should be looking at? Do any of you know any decent places in Wales to get it done? |
I'd recommend a genuine water pump - they're only £80 or so, and they come with a new gasket.
A genuine thermostat is about £25, although this time doesn't come with the o-ring so don't forget that. You'll need a vacuum coolant filling system to bleed it properly afterwards as the V6 won't bleed itself like the V8 does. |
